About JOLA Home Health Services
JOLA Home Health Services is a Medicare-certified home health agency serving Inglewood, CA and has been Medicare certified since 1997. Services offered in the home include skilled nursing, physical therapy, occupational therapy, speech therapy, medical social services and home health aide visits. The agency is privately owned.
Medicare rates the quality of patient care at JOLA Home Health Services 2.5 out of 5 stars, based on how quickly care starts, how often patients improve at walking, bathing and managing medications, and how often they are readmitted to the hospital.
Home health is short-term, doctor-ordered clinical care at home, typically after a hospital stay or during recovery, and Medicare covers it in full when the patient qualifies. Does Medicare cover care from JOLA Home Health Services?
Yes. JOLA Home Health Services is a Medicare-certified home health agency, so Medicare Part A or Part B pays in full for skilled nursing, therapy and home health aide visits when a doctor orders them and the patient is homebound. There is no copay for covered home health visits. Medicare rates the agency's quality of patient care 2.5 out of 5 stars.
Do I need a referral to use JOLA Home Health Services?
For Medicare to pay, yes: a doctor, nurse practitioner or physician assistant must certify that care is needed and sign a plan of care. Families can call the agency first, and the agency will usually contact the doctor to arrange the order. Ongoing help with bathing, meals and companionship is a different service, non-medical home care, which needs no referral.
